Longtime U.S. independent publisher White Directory (owned by Hearst Corp.) has launched a complete rebranding, dropping the old “Talking Phone Book” in favor of “LocalEdge.” The company says it plans to phase in the new brand over the next 12 months.

In our view, the rebranding is way overdue. “Talking Phone Book” is a brand that harks back to the days when audiotex was a popular value added feature. Those days are long gone, so the brand was a bit old school to say the least.
